PC sales are practically impossible to track, given how large a percentage of the market is made up of untracked, digital distribution retailers such as Steam.

NPD's numbers are probably quite low.



I still think NPD should release PC sales figures- as long as it's made clear that they're just boxed retail, then I don't see any harm in doing so. Could VGChartz do the same as well? If they're collecting figures from a sample of various outlets that also sell PC games, it would be pretty trivial to also quote them along with the console numbers.

BTW, does anybody have an idea of the sort of sales that Steam generates? It apparently has over 15 million users, but Valve have never released any figures. Doug Lombardi stated recently that total revenues from Steam over the last 4 years or so would soon surpass combined retail revenues from Valve's games, so it must be a healthy amount. Would anyone care to hazard a guess as to what the likes of COD4, Bioshock, Audiosurf and the like have sold through Steam?



I feel that trying to get PC numbers -- which we know would not be a complete package -- could detract from the primary goal of this website -- to get good sales numbers on consoles/handhelds and the software for those types of machines.

Also, if numbers were posted that are known to be incomplete, it could call into question (by association) all of the other data on the website.
